- Building upon lessons learned from the AGM-84E SLAM, the AGM-84H SLAM-ER adds greater range, a more effective Man-in-the-Loop (MITL) guidance system, and the ability to create intermediate steerpoints to reach the target. The missile is armed with an 800 lbs. warhead.
The SLAM-ER is a long-rage, precision strike weapon that has a range of 155 nm. The system can be launched at a known coordinate using GPS/INS guidance in fire-and-forget mode, or guide to a coordinate and allow the pilot to manually steer the missile with in infrared seeker to a target of opportunity. MITL also allows attacking a moving target.

@@mhe0815 IRL its possible and was even common with older weapons like Walleye and the OG SLAM
you had 1 plane with the DL pod in a flight and the other would drop the weapon, so 1 guy (maybe 2 depending on how many DL pods exist) guides the weapons of the whole flight.
